Understanding Hardwood Flooring Options

When considering hardwood flooring installation in East Independence, understanding the different types available is crucial. Local flooring professionals can guide you through the best options for your specific needs and the climate of Missouri.

Solid Hardwood

Solid hardwood flooring is milled from a single piece of timber. Each plank is ¾ inch thick and can be sanded and refinished multiple times throughout its life, allowing for restoration and changes in style over time. This type offers the most natural character and is ideal for creating a lasting legacy in your East Independence home.

Engineered Hardwood

Engineered hardwood offers a more versatile solution. It consists of a thin layer of real hardwood veneer bonded to a core of plywood or high-density fiberboard. This construction makes it more stable and resistant to moisture and temperature fluctuations, making it a suitable option for basements or areas prone to humidity, which can be a consideration in Missouri’s variable climate. Engineered hardwood can still be sanded and refinished, though typically fewer times than solid hardwood.

Popular Wood Species

Commonly used wood species for flooring in East Independence include:

  • Oak: Known for its durability and distinct grain patterns, oak is a classic choice. Red and white oak varieties are popular for their unique aesthetic appeal.
  • Maple: Offers a smoother, more uniform grain and a lighter tone, providing a contemporary feel.
  • Hickory: Renowned for its strength and striking color variations, hickory adds a rustic charm.
  • Walnut: A premium option, walnut provides a rich, dark color and elegant appearance.

The Professional Hardwood Flooring Installation Process in East Independence

Installing hardwood flooring requires precision and expertise to ensure a flawless and long-lasting result. Local flooring professionals in East Independence typically follow these steps:

Site Preparation

The process begins with thoroughly preparing the subfloor. This involves removing old flooring, ensuring the subfloor is clean, dry, level, and free from any debris or moisture. For proper acclimatization, the hardwood planks are often brought into the home for a few days before installation, allowing them to adjust to the ambient temperature and humidity of the East Independence residence.

Layout and Planning

A skilled installer will carefully plan the layout of the planks, considering factors like natural light sources, room dimensions, and potential obstructions such as doorways and fireplaces. This ensures a visually appealing pattern and minimizes waste. Special attention is paid to transitioning from existing flooring in adjacent rooms to create a cohesive flow throughout the home.

Installation Methods

Several installation methods are employed, depending on the type of hardwood and subfloor:

  • Nail-Down Installation: This is the most common method for solid hardwood flooring, where planks are fastened to the subfloor with specialized staples or nails.
  • Glue-Down Installation: Often used for engineered hardwood, especially in situations where nail-down isn’t feasible. A strong adhesive is applied to the subfloor, and the planks are pressed into it.
  • Floating Installation: Typically for engineered hardwood, this method involves interlocking planks that are not attached to the subfloor. The floor “floats” over a foam underlayment.

Finishing and Detail Work

Once the planks are installed, the edges are trimmed, and any necessary finishing touches are completed. This may include installing baseboards, thresholds, and quarter-round molding to give the floor a polished look. If the hardwood comes unfinished, professional sanding and staining are conducted to achieve the desired color and a smooth, protective finish.

Are there any specific considerations for hardwood flooring in older homes in East Independence?

Absolutely. Older homes in East Independence, particularly those with historic foundations or potential for uneven subfloors, require careful assessment. Professionals will assess the condition of the existing subfloor, checking for levelness, moisture issues, and structural integrity. In some cases, remediation or reinforcement of the subfloor may be necessary before installation to ensure the longevity and stability of the new hardwood flooring. Moisture testing is also particularly important in older properties.

Signs Your Hardwood Flooring Installation Should Be Evaluated

Visible scratches or gouges that have penetrated the finish into the wood, cupping or crowning caused by moisture fluctuations, boards that have separated or developed wide gaps, a dull surface that no longer reflects light evenly, or staining from water or pet accidents that has reached the wood fiber

What Hardwood Flooring Installation Looks Like

Installation begins with acclimating the hardwood to the room's humidity for 3–7 days; the subfloor is checked for level and any squeaks or soft spots are addressed; boards are blind-nailed or stapled to the subfloor starting from the straightest reference wall; borders and transitions are cut to fit; the floor is sanded and finished in place or pre-finished boards are installed ready to walk on

Can I install Hardwood Flooring Installation myself?

Flooring enthusiasts with the right tools can successfully install pre-finished click-lock hardwood; nail-down hardwood requires a flooring nailer and significant effort on anything but a simple rectangular room; in-place sanding and finishing is not realistic DIY due to equipment requirements

EPA Radon Zone 1 — What It Means for Jackson County Hardwood Flooring Installation

Jackson County is designated EPA Radon Zone 1 — the highest potential for elevated indoor radon (4+ pCi/L per EPA action level). Glue-down or nail-down hardwood over a slab or subfloor covers the most common radon entry points (slab cracks, floor-wall joints). In a Zone 1 county, EPA recommends a radon test before installation — if levels are elevated, sub-slab depressurization should be installed before the floor is laid, since pulling up finished hardwood later to remediate is costly. Source: U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, Map of Radon Zones, 2024.
